// Autocomplete index on Quillhaven's suggest service is slow again.
// P95 latency hit 900ms after the Lexbin 4.2 shard rebalance; release 7.3
// should not ship until the warm-cache step runs in staging. This client
// pins to the read-only replica in the Dorvel cluster to avoid hammering
// the primary during reindex. Retries capped at 2, timeout 400ms, no
// fallback to fuzzy matching until the trigram table finishes backfill.
// The client below authenticates against the internal Suggestry gateway
// and needs the key on the next line.

gateway credential: zpat7_wu4aBVX

Welcome to the Hollowpine contracting pool. You'll work on SquatHawk, our typo-squatting package scanner. Clone the repo, run the bootstrap script, and confirm the fixture corpus builds clean. Scans run hourly against the Lumenreg mirror; flagged names go to the triage queue, not straight to blocklists. Don't touch the Levenshtein thresholds without sign-off from Priya in detection. Your first task is in the backlog under onboarding. To unlock the scanner's local state vault on first run, use the recovery passphrase below.

vault phrase of yajef-yadup = ulawyn-isteth-briwyn-istax

[ ] Bike cage and parking gates — explain on day one. The bike cage sits behind Larkfield House, left of the loading ramp; helmets and panniers stay with the owner, not in the cage. Parking gates open automatically on exit but need a fob-tap on entry between 07:00 and 19:00. Out of those hours, both the cage and gates use the keypad code below.

badge for tahog-kagaf: bdg-KV-0